Put the helm in forward.....
Push the unhooked cable end in & turn the prop ccw to lock....
Adjust the barrel to 6" from center of eye to center of eye (cable end).....
My guess is that they will fit right over the studs.....

I just finished this on my dad's boat a few weeks ago. It was the first time I had installed and adjusted a cable set up like his - and I think like yours. The one with the reverse lock out switch that the cables hook onto - correct?
Anyway, it's not as difficult as it sounds. Haut has it correct. The only thing to add is after putting the helm in forward, you then "dismount" the control cable from where it is attached. After adjusting the shift cable to the six inch setting, and ensuring that the unit is in forward, put it on and don't change that setting again. You then match the control cable so it fits onto the posts. It is that simple.
Some say to match it up, then turn the barrel an additional 4 turns.... I think the more important aspect is to try and understand what happens to the cables when you shift so you will know which way to adjust if either reverse or forward is giving you a problem.
The real key is to only adjust the control cable - not the lower shift cable.
